Custom-Sized Fitted Sheet Tutorial

By: Abby from Things for Boys
This image courtesy of thingsforboys.com

It can be such a pain to find good-fitting crib sheets. Luckily, all you need to make your own is elastic and some fabric, thanks to this Custom-Sized Fitted Sheet Tutorial. You'll learn an easy way to make a fitted sheet that fits your child's crib perfectly. One of the best advantages of sewing your own sheets is that you can choose the fabric. For babies with sensitive skin, use a softer fabric that won't rub. Plus, you get to pick the pattern! Match your sheets to your nursery or add a personal touch with custom embroidery.
